Patient & Community Outreach Manager - South FL

Overview:
The Patient & Community Outreach Manager is to implement strategies in support of The Leukemia & Lymphoma Society’s goals including: conduct outreach to connect more patients with LLS, as soon after diagnosis as possible; provide ongoing support, education, and access to quality care; and build healthcare provider and community relationships to increase referrals of blood cancer patients and caregivers to LLS, with an emphasis on underserved populations. The Patient & Community Outreach Manager will provide or coordinate information, services, community education, and outreach to patients and their caregivers, survivors, and healthcare professionals in their coverage areas. This role will serve as a key mission leader in the region for which they are responsible.

Additional Position Information: Reports to:Senior Patient & Community Outreach Manager or Director of Patient & Community OutreachSupervises:Volunteers Responsibilities:
  • Promote LLS as an essential resource for disease, treatment and support information for blood cancer patients and their families. Foster shared constituent relationship;
  • Create resources and programs that allow for deeper patient engagement throughout their cancer journey, from diagnosis through survivorship, by providing ongoing support, education and facilitating access to quality care;
  • Develop and support a strong patient and community outreach volunteer structure to help implement patient and community outreach strategies. Identify volunteer opportunities to better reach underserved communities (including but not limited to racial/ethnic minority communities, rural communities, and young adults) through provider and community outreach;
  • Develop collaborative relationships with community-based organizations throughout the region, especially those serving underserved populations;
  • Implement an effective, timely and ongoing communication strategy to ensure relevant information about patient and community outreach strategies and goals are delivered to internal and external stakeholders;
  • Conduct community-based patient education programs in select markets, including underserved areas;
  • Partner with LLS philanthropy staff to provide information about the LLS mission to internal and external stakeholders, including staff, potential volunteers, donors and funders;
  • Partner with LLS public policy and advocacy staff to identify advocates and patient stories and maintain engagement in policy initiatives.
  • Comply with all reporting and documentation requirements of the role;
  • Maintain a working knowledge of the LLS Mission and programs to promote the field and campaign initiatives;
  • Perform other related duties as assigned.

Qualifications:
Education & Experience Requirements:
  • BA or BS required; advanced degree preferred
  • Fluency in Spanish required
  • 4 - 5 years of related experience
  • Healthcare educational background preferred

Position Requirements:
  • Experience and skills in relationship management in healthcare, community health outreach, healthcare service delivery, health education programming, and volunteer development
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ills; must be able to articulate the LLS Mission (Research, Patient & Professional Programs, Advocacy/Policy) to a wide audience
  • Strong cultural competency and regular practice of cultural humility
  • Experience in outreach to and collaboration with Hispanic communities (and other diverse communities) required
  • Strong healthcare knowledge base with oncology experience preferred
  • Strong problem-solving, priority-setting and project management skills
  • Ability to work independently, thrive under pressure and perform multiple tasks
  • Knowledge of fundraising a plus
  • Experience working in a matrix environment a plus
  • Strong computer skills required

Physical Demands & Work Environment:
  • Must reside within the region area(s) managed
  • Position may require 25% to 50% travel; night and weekend work will be required
  • Physical demands are minimal and typical of similar jobs in comparable organizations
  • Work environment is representative and typical of similar jobs in comparable organizations
